Spaghetti Fish Supper

  1. In a large skillet, saute onions in oil until tender. Add garlic; cook 1 minute longer. Stir in the broth, parsley, salt, pepper and cumin. Cover and simmer for 2 minutes. Combine cornstarch and apple juice until smooth; gradually pour into the skillet. Cook and stir for 1-2 minutes or until thickened.
  2. Stir in the fish, tomato and broccoli. Cover and cook for 2 minutes or until fish easily flakes with a fork. Meanwhile, cook spaghetti according to package directions; drain and toss with olives. Serve with fish mixture.

green onions, olive oil, garlic, chicken broth, parsley flakes, salt, pepper, ground cumin, cornstarch, apple juice, orange, tomato, fresh broccoli, thin spaghetti, olives
